Concord is situated about 10 kilometres (6.2 miles) west of the Sydney CBD, placing the unit within a short commuting distance to the city centre
The Majors Bay Road Shopping Village is close by, offering cafés, restaurants, a Coles Local, a post office and a medical centre. A smaller shopping strip on Cabarita Road also provides additional cafés and eateries
Cintra Park and St Luke’s Park are roughly 0.4 km away, while Queen Elizabeth Park, Goddard Park and Henley Park lie within about 0.6‑0.8 km, providing several green spaces for recreation
Transit Systems operates multiple bus routes (410, 458, 464, 466, 502, 526) through Concord, and the nearby Concord West and North Strathfield railway stations on the Northern line connect to Central Station. Cabarita Wharf also provides Sydney Ferries service
According to the 2021 census, Concord has a diverse community with the most common ancestries being Italian (22.2 %), Australian (18.5 %) and English (17.5 %). About 60 % of residents were born in Australia and languages spoken at home include Italian, Mandarin, Arabic, Cantonese and Greek besides English
